The Launch of Buildings
[p]The rollout and initial balance of the Buildings were, to put it mildly, problematic. Veterans may recall our launch of the most controversial patch in Mechabellum history, the 2024 "Chaotic Fun Patch" (aka the infamous Unit Drop patch). The launch of the Buildings stands as our second most controversial launch. One of the lessons we learned over the years is that it is not easy to launch an important system and get everything right on our first try… and we mess up the rollout of an important system at least once every year. (・_・;)[/p][p]Buildings have helped us achieve many goals, like better unit balance, and the buildings are in a better place compared to their launch state, but we also hear your concerns about their drawbacks. Some love them, some hate them, and most can agree that the buildings need more improvements. And that is what we're going to do: In the upcoming Season 6, we will be making further iterations and improvements to the building system. The Content Release Cycle
[p]We have released a total of 50+ patches in the last 12 months. Looking back, pushing two major updates per season was problematic. Introducing a huge change, such as Buildings, through a mid-season update has proven to be very disruptive to the game.[/p][p][/p][p]We have been trying to switch to a healthier content release cycle since early this year, and we eventually changed the update cycle to 1 major update per season in Season 5. Going forward, all important features will only be added to the game at the beginning of a Season.[/p][p][/p][p]Throughout Season 5, we were focused primarily on quality of life improvements, so as a result, the content of Season 5 was a little light. Different from this season, the upcoming Season 6 will have substantially more content compared to Season 5.
